patch 8.2.3591: no event is triggered when closing a window

Problem:    No event is triggered when closing a window.
Solution:   Add the WinClosed event. (Naohiro Ono, closes #9110)

*WinClosed*
WinClosed After closing a window. The pattern is
matched against the |window-ID|. Both
<amatch> and <afile> are set to the
|window-ID|. Non-recursive (event cannot
trigger itself).

func Test_WinClosed()
" Test that the pattern is matched against the closed window's ID, and both
" <amatch> and <afile> are set to it.
new
let winid = win_getid()
let g:matched = v:false
augroup test-WinClosed
autocmd!
execute 'autocmd WinClosed' winid 'let g:matched = v:true'
autocmd WinClosed * let g:amatch = str2nr(expand('<amatch>'))
autocmd WinClosed * let g:afile = str2nr(expand('<afile>'))
augroup END
close
call assert_true(g:matched)
call assert_equal(winid, g:amatch)
call assert_equal(winid, g:afile)
" Test that WinClosed is non-recursive.
new
new
call assert_equal(3, winnr('$'))
let g:triggered = 0
augroup test-WinClosed
autocmd!
autocmd WinClosed * let g:triggered += 1
autocmd WinClosed * 2 wincmd c
augroup END
close
call assert_equal(1, winnr('$'))
call assert_equal(1, g:triggered)
autocmd! test-WinClosed
augroup! test-WinClosed
unlet g:matched
unlet g:amatch
unlet g:afile
unlet g:triggered
endfunc

static void
trigger_winclosed(win_T *win)
{
static int recursive = FALSE;
char_u winid[NUMBUFLEN];
if (recursive)
return;
recursive = TRUE;
vim_snprintf((char *)winid, sizeof(winid), "%i", win->w_id);
apply_autocmds(EVENT_WINCLOSED, winid, winid, FALSE, win->w_buffer);
recursive = FALSE;
}
